Franklin –Ruth Porterfield DeHaven, 100, passed away February 1, 2026. Born in Mullens, West Virginia, Ruth was one of eleven children born to the late Alva Frank and Mattie Pauline Porterfield. She earned her Bachelor of Science degree from Virginia Tech and worked for many years in the medical field as a bacteriologist. Ruth was a past Paul Harris Fellow of the Franklin Rotary Club, Past President of the American Legion Auxiliary Post 73, past member of the Forty & Eight American Legion Auxiliary Department of Virginia and a past member of the Christian Woman's Club. She was a member of High Street United Methodist Church. She was predeceased by her husband, Gerald W. DeHaven, and her daughter, Brenda D. Ashburn.

Ruth is survived by son-in-law, Willie Ashburn; three grandchildren, Rosalyn A. Williamson (Romeo), Andrew Ashburn and Melissa Ashburn; a sister, Mary Ann Walker; and a host of nieces and nephews.

A graveside service will be held 2 PM Monday February 16, 2026 in Mt. Hebron Cemetery, Winchester, VA. .

In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made to High Street UMC, P.O. Box 218, Franklin, VA 23851.
